Oncology RVN (Full time or part time considered)
We have an exciting opportunity for an RVN to join our Oncology department in our friendly multidisciplinary referral hospital providing the highest standards of patient and customer care.
This position is ideal for an RVN keen to develop their nursing career and specialise in Oncology nursing. You will work alongside specialist nurses, clinicians, residents, interns, and students to deliver exceptional patient care. You will be involved in nursing a range of interesting and challenging cases on the ward, assisting with various diagnostics modalities and administering life changing treatments that promote quality of life and advanced oncological care.
Every day is different, rewarding and inspiring.
- Full time & part time hours will be considered, although a 1:4 weekend is required.
- Referral nursing experience is not essential as full training and support will be given.
- Clinical coach experience is desirable.
